"China's First Red Street" is located in Wuchang District, Wuhan City, on the south bank of the Haohao Yangtze River, at the foot of the Weiwei Bridge, less than a kilometer away from Zhonghua Road to Hongxiang, and in turn, the Wuchang Central Peasant Movement Training Center, The Former Residence of Mao Zedong, the Chen Tanqiu Martyrs Memorial Hall, and the site of the Fifth Congress of the Communist Party of China. Green bricks and gray tiles, stone slab paving, the street side of the trees towering in the sky, bamboo shadows swaying, it looks like just an ordinary alley in the old town of Wuchang, but it is closely linked to the history of the republic, becoming a sacred place in the hearts of many patriots, and the audience is endless. The former site of the Central Peasant Movement Training Center in Wuchang Dufu Causeway. Jingchu Network reporter Liu Jianwei photographed

The Wuchang Central Peasant Movement Training Institute was a school initiated by Mao Zedong to train cadres of the peasant movement throughout the country during the period of the first period of Kuomintang-Communist cooperation. It was restored in 1958, and the plaque on the gate reads "The Former Site of the Central Peasant Movement Training Institute Sponsored by Comrade Mao Zedong" was personally inscribed by Premier Zhou Enlai. The Peasants' Lecture Institute "is to train a group of talents who can lead the rural revolution, to have a deep understanding of the peasant problem, to study in detail, to correctly solve the problem, and to temper the determination of the peasant movement, and after a few months, they all went to the countryside to call on the broad masses of peasants to rise up, carry out the rural revolution, and overthrow the feudal forces." The Central Peasant Movement Training Center can be said to be the base camp of the peasant revolution. "A large number of outstanding cadres have been trained for the revolution. Mao Zedong, Yun Daiying, Qu Qiubai, Peng Pan, Fang Zhimin, Xia Minghan, Li Da, and others respectively taught the main courses, and the Agricultural Lecture Institute also set up military courses to guide trainees to participate in the actual revolutionary armed struggle.

The picture on the left shows Mao Zedong in Wuhan in 1927. The picture on the right shows Mao Zedong's "Report on the Investigation of the Peasant Movement in Hunan" written in Wuhan. Xinhua News Agency (file photo)

Comrade Mao Zedong's former residence, where Mao Zedong lived in the first half of 1927 when he was engaged in revolutionary activities in Wuhan, was rebuilt and opened to the public in 1967 according to its original appearance, and houses precious historical relics such as a rusty iron box and a lacquer-mottled grandfather clock. Comrade Mao Zedong's former residence witnessed Mao Zedong's writing of the "Report on the Inspection of the Peasant Movement in Hunan", presided over the Wuchang Central Peasant Movement Training Institute, participated in important historical activities such as the Five National Congresses of the Communist Party of China, and also witnessed the warm life of Mao Zedong and his wife Yang Kaihui, sons Mao Anying, Mao Anying and Mao Anlong in the last period of reunion.

The site of the Fifth National Congress of the Communist Party of China covers an area of 7,900 square meters, and seven brick and wood buildings are arranged in the shape of "Hui", which was originally the primary school attached to the National Wuchang Higher Normal School, witnessing the early revolutionary activities of Mao Zedong and Chen Tanqiu. In 1927, Chiang Kai-shek launched the April 12 counter-revolutionary coup and raised a butcher's knife to the Communists and the revolutionary masses, and the Great Revolution fell into a trough. In the face of the complicated, sharp and fierce domestic and foreign political situation, the Chinese Communists need to have a sober understanding and take decisive action to save the revolution. The Fifth National Congress of the Communist Party of China was held against this background, and the delegates attending the congress included 82 people, including Chen Duxiu, Qu Qiubai, Cai Hesen, Li Weihan, Mao Zedong, Chen Tanqiu, and Li Lisan, representing more than 57,000 party members throughout the country at that time. The Comintern was also represented at the Congress.

In July 1945, when Huang Yanpei asked Mao Zedong in Yangjialing, Yan'an, how to avoid the "historical cycle rate" of "its rise and fall, its demise is also neglected", Mao Zedong replied: "We have found a new way, we can jump out of this cycle rate." This new road is democracy, and only by allowing the people to supervise the government can the government dare not slacken off.
